Spent three nights at Sapphire Atlanta. Didn't see or hear anything impressive, frankly, but SAP was, unsurprisingly, able to rally many partners and customers. Atlanta was better than I had expected. My first trip to a Southern city, St. Louis, didn't leave me with a whole lot of sweet memories, but that was more than 10 years ago. I had really good seafood at Atlanta every night. First at the Holiday Inn Select hotel's Grille restaurant, then the Atlanta Fish Market at Buckhead, and finally the Bluepointe at Buckhead again. The Bluepointe requires business casual so don't go there in shorts which could be tempting under the Southern weather.

The Georgia World Congress Center is huge, but a pain in the neck to navigate in. Every day we had to walk down 4 escalators from the main entrance to the conference hall, and then back. The third afternoon I went to the CNN buliding next door and took a "CNN Inside" tour. For $12, though, I didn't get to see as much as I had expected, and some of the tour equipment wasn't working. All in all, Atlanta's food really impressed me.
